Hyderabad: A protest was held at a Reliance Smart outlet in Tarnaka on Friday, June 20, by the Indian People in Solidarity with Palestine (IPSP) as a part of their Boycott, Divestment and Sanctions (BDS) campaign, calling for a boycott of the Reliance retail company for their links with Israel.
IPSP is holding protests across the country, including Reliance retail stores in Delhi, Pune, Mumbai, Hyderabad, Patna, Visakhapatnam, Chandigarh, Rohtak, Vijayawada and other cities.
Speakers at the protests addressed people outside the stores and highlighted Reliance’s role in perpetuating the massacre in Palestine, calling for a complete boycott of the Reliance group of companies, and distributing pamphlets inside the store.
The campaigners stressed on boycotting all brands that strengthen Israel and called for intensifying actions which pressure the Indian government to sever all ties with Israel.
Reliance’s links with Israel
In 2014, Reliance Jio placed a bulk order with Israeli company Airspan and also acquired an equity stake. Along with this they have also invested USD 25 million in the Jerusalem Innovation Incubator (JII), and have supported the development of over 100 Israeli startups through its Jio GenNext initiative. Last year, Reliance announced a joint venture with Israeli company Delta Galil.
